What effect did the unification of European alliances against Napoleon and France have in the wars between 1805-1814?

The European alliance system that rose up against Napoleon was initially quelled with a peace accord in 1797 that ended continental fighting, with Napoleon controlling the "sister republics," although England remained at war by sea. This was short-lived, as war broke out again in 1799 when Austria and Russia joined forces against France, and Napoleon subsequently seized power of France from the Directory. Prior to his power grab, however, Napoleon continued to antagonize Britain in his campaign in Egypt, which subsequently brought Austria and Russia into a coalition against Napoleon in 1799 . Later, Napoleon's implementation of the Continental System reaggravated war with Britain and brought other coalition members back into action to limit Napoleon's gains. The next major escalation was in 1805 with the same three, and Napoleon managed to defeat Austria to bring about the formal end of the Holy Roman Empire. As he set out on a campaign to conquer much of the continent, Napoleon escalated wars and varying coalitions against him. Finally, after losing 85% of his forces to winter and conditions while fighting in Russia, he returned to France, tried to continue fighting against renewed alliances, but was forced to surrender in 1814 . Napoleon was exiled to the island of Elba, but managed to escape, regain troops and face off the Quadruple Alliance at Waterloo in 1815, leading to his complete and final defeat. This time he was exiled to the remote island of St. Helena, where he died after six years.
